Sex and Gender discrimination lawsuits in Lewiston

To file gender and sex discrimination lawsuits, Title VII of 1964 and the Equal Pay Act of 1963 are commonly used to contend it, along with several other county and state laws. Consult a labor lawyer when filing a discrimination lawsuit with input from a professional civil mediator.

Pregnancy discrimination lawsuits in Lewiston

Look over the Civil Rights Acts of 1964 if you are victim of pregnancy discrimination. A business cannot decline to fire you, hire you or force you to go on a set time of leave because you are pregnant. You are required be given the same offers and rights as anyone else with a short-term disability.

Disability discrimination lawsuits in Lewiston

The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) protects employees from discrimination based on a disability. If you have a disability, you should have the right to “reasonable accommodation” from agences and most companies. Under the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A), meeting areas, hotels and motels need to have wheelchair access in their buildings, get help with hearing or reading (through auditory amplifiers, special phone equipment, Braille readers, etc.), and do other things within reason to to assist the disabled.

Religious discrimination lawsuits in Lewiston

Religious discrimination is a crime, punishable by law. If you feel like a victim of discrimination based on your religion, you may have the right to file a lawsuit. Companies can not discriminate against people on the basis of his/her religion. Laws for Civil Rights also compel a company to act when an employee complains of verbal abuse from supervisors or co-workers in cojnuction with religious beliefs. Employers Companies have some leeway in terms of giving time off for religious holidays and observances, they are required by law to make a reasonable effort at religious accomodations for holidays and other important occurences.
